Let me give you an example. Let's pretend that you have a list of 1000 people. And you are trying to sell a product from clickbank at $77. If you get 75% commissions, after the fees, you get about 53$ per sale. Let's say you get a tiny 1% conversion.. you would get 1000x(1%)x53= $530 Every email you send them(not daily of course) let's say every one or two week, you get 530$ by sending one email. Now if you improve your conversion rate from 1% to 3%, you check jumps to $1590 per email. And what if you've got 2000 people on your list... or 5000 ? and it keeps growing even at that point.. As far as human psychology goes, people are likely to look at something at least 3 times and then think about it a lot before purchasing. Yes you get people who impulse buy, but only a small percentage. So if you are merely driving traffic to a site and not collecting e-mail addresses - How many of those peole are likely to visit your site at least 3 times? If however you have a list of people who have a genuine interest in the information on your site, they are likely to visit everytime you add good content. So you would want to "speak to your audience" a few times a week. You could mail to your list a link to a new Ezine article you wrote, you could give them a link to a new blog post. Just keep providing useful information to your list and occasionaly give them a link to a new product that is again relevant. You are basic building a relationship with your list. The better they get to know you, the more likely they are to listen to what you have to say and purchase from you. Cheers James
